Gold Hill Inn, 401 Main Street in Gold Hill, is marking its fiftieth anniversary with a four-day celebration beginning today. Festivities include live music from Tim O’Brien at 7:30 p.m. today; view the full schedule here.
There are also food deals, but as Laura Shunk notes in her review of Gold Hill Inn this week, you don’t go to Gold Hill for the food. You go for the history, for the ambience, for that mountain air.
